06:32 Friday, April 16, 2021 (RTTNews.com) - The Bank of New York Mellon Corp. (BK) released a profit for first quarter that fell from the same period last year.

The company's profit totaled $858 million, or $0.97 per share. This compares with $944 million, or $1.05 per share, in last year's first quarter.

Analysts had expected the company to earn $0.87 per share, according to figures compiled by Thomson Reuters. Analysts' estimates typically exclude special items.

The company's revenue for the quarter fell 4.6% to $3.92 billion from $4.11 billion last year.
